Global 3D Projector Market, Segmentation by Types
The Global 3D Projector Market has been segmented by Types into Full HD 3D and PC 3D Ready.
The global 3D projector market is segmented into various types, including Full HD 3D and PC 3D Ready projectors. Full HD 3D projectors are designed to deliver high-definition 3D content with a resolution of 1080p, offering superior image quality and immersive viewing experiences. These projectors are becoming increasingly popular in home theaters, educational institutions, and corporate settings due to their ability to provide clear, detailed images and a captivating visual experience. The demand for Full HD 3D projectors is driven by the growing consumer preference for high-quality home entertainment systems and the increasing use of 3D technology in education and professional presentations.
PC 3D Ready projectors, on the other hand, are designed to be compatible with 3D content played through personal computers. These projectors are typically more affordable than Full HD 3D projectors and are favored in environments where cost is a significant consideration, such as schools and small businesses. PC 3D Ready projectors support lower resolutions compared to Full HD models but still provide an adequate 3D viewing experience for educational purposes and basic business applications. The flexibility and cost-effectiveness of PC 3D Ready projectors make them a viable option for institutions looking to integrate 3D technology without substantial investment.

Restraints
- Limited Content Availability in 3D Format
- Technical Issues and Compatibility Concerns
-
Health Concerns Related to Prolonged Use-Health concerns related to the prolonged use of 3D projectors have become a significant consideration in the market. Users often report experiencing symptoms such as eye strain, headaches, and dizziness after extended viewing periods. This is primarily due to the way 3D technology manipulates visual perception, requiring the eyes to focus and converge differently compared to traditional 2D viewing. As the demand for immersive experiences grows, so does the potential for these adverse effects, which could limit the widespread adoption of 3D projectors, especially in settings where prolonged use is common.
The impact on children is another critical aspect of this issue. Children's eyes are still developing, and excessive exposure to 3D content may pose risks to their visual health. Studies have suggested that prolonged viewing of 3D images can cause discomfort and may potentially affect their vision development. This has led to recommendations for parents and educators to limit the duration of 3D viewing for younger audiences, which could affect the use of 3D projectors in educational environments where engaging, interactive content is otherwise highly beneficial.
Additionally, there are concerns about the cumulative effects of long-term exposure to 3D content. While occasional use may not pose significant risks, regular, extended use in professional or entertainment settings could lead to more serious health issues. This includes potential disruptions to depth perception and visual fatigue, which might affect individuals' performance in daily tasks that require precise visual coordination. These potential health risks necessitate further research and development to create more user-friendly and less intrusive 3D viewing technologies.
To address these concerns, manufacturers are exploring ways to mitigate the adverse effects associated with 3D projection. Innovations such as improved projection techniques, better-quality glasses, and alternative display technologies like auto-stereoscopic displays are being developed. These advancements aim to enhance user comfort and reduce the strain on the eyes, making 3D projectors more viable for long-term use. However, until these technologies become mainstream, health concerns will continue to pose a significant restraint on the market growth of 3D projectors.

Increased Use in Medical and Healthcare Applications-The medical and healthcare industry is witnessing a significant transformation with the integration of advanced technologies, and 3D projectors are playing a pivotal role in this evolution. These projectors are being increasingly utilized in medical education, providing students and professionals with a more immersive and detailed understanding of complex anatomical structures. By projecting 3D models of organs, tissues, and systems, they allow for a better visualization that is often more effective than traditional 2D images. This enhanced learning experience contributes to improved comprehension and retention of medical knowledge.
In surgical procedures, 3D projectors are becoming invaluable tools. Surgeons can use them to visualize patient-specific anatomical details in three dimensions before and during operations. This capability is particularly beneficial for complex surgeries, where understanding spatial relationships between different structures is crucial. By projecting accurate 3D images, these devices help in planning surgical steps more precisely, potentially reducing the risk of errors and improving patient outcomes. Additionally, this technology can be used in minimally invasive surgeries, where the need for precision is even greater.
Another significant application of 3D projectors in healthcare is in patient education and communication. Doctors can use these projectors to explain medical conditions, treatment plans, and surgical procedures to patients and their families in a more understandable way. Seeing a 3D representation of their condition can help patients grasp the severity and nature of their health issues, leading to more informed decision-making. This visual approach can alleviate anxiety and build trust between patients and healthcare providers, fostering a more collaborative relationship.
